
How many miles should you wait to rotate tires? For most vehicles, a tire rotation every 5,000 to 7,500 miles should suffice. However, it is always a good idea to see what is recommended in your owner’s manual. Still curious when to rotate tires? The designations of front-wheel and rear-wheel drive let you know where the power from the engine is being sent. With a FWD vehicle, the front tires receive the bulk of the engine power. The opposite is true for RWD models. The tires that receive the majority of the engine power will wear faster than the others. If you drive a FWD or RWD vehicle, you will want to keep these tips in mind when it is time for your next tire rotation.
With AWD, power from your engine is sent to every wheel. Because of this, tire rotation will need to be done in a specific way and in closer intervals. Usually a tire rotation should be performed on an AWD vehicle every 3,000 – 5,000 miles. Keep these tips in mind if you are rotating your tires at home.
